Chandigarh Police Arrest 3 Suspected BKI Operatives, Recover 5 Kg Explosives

Police arrest three suspected BKI operatives with explosives, weapons in Chandigarh.

Three suspected operatives linked to the banned Babbar Khalsa International (BKI) were arrested in Chandigarh with around 5 kilograms of gelatin stick explosives, a detonator, a remotely operated triggering system, a pistol, a magazine and five live cartridges, police said on Monday. The arrests were made on August 22 following specific intelligence inputs regarding the movement of suspected BKI operatives in the city. Investigators suspect the accused were allegedly preparing to carry out an attack using an improvised explosive device (IED).

According to the preliminary investigation, the three suspects had allegedly come into contact with Satnam alias Satta Naushera, a foreign-based handler suspected by investigators to be associated with BKI. Police are examining whether the accused were acting on his instructions and whether they had been directed to carry out an IED-related operation in Chandigarh. The alleged plan, according to investigators, was intended to create terror, although the exact target and circumstances surrounding the suspected plot are still being established.

The accused have been identified as Lovepreet Singh, 19, from Sarhali village in Tarn Taran district; Jashanpreet Singh alias Jashandeep, 21, from Deobath village in Tarn Taran; and Prabhpreet Singh alias Prabh, 19, from Tarsikka village in Amritsar district. Police said the arrests followed intelligence inputs that helped investigators track the suspected operatives. The case has been registered at Police Station 36 under Sections 4(b) and 5 of the Explosive Substances Act.

The recovery of explosives and other material has become a key part of the investigation as authorities seek to determine how the accused allegedly obtained the items. Police have taken possession of the gelatin sticks, detonator, remote triggering equipment and firearms recovered during the operation. Investigators are also examining whether the material was intended for a specific location in Chandigarh and whether any preparations had already been made to execute the suspected plan.

Authorities are further probing the alleged links between the arrested men and the foreign-based handler. Investigators are trying to establish whether the three suspects were operating independently or were part of a wider network allegedly involved in planning terror-related activities. The inquiry is also expected to examine whether other individuals were involved in providing logistical support, weapons or explosive material to the accused.

Chandigarh Police said the investigation remains underway and that further details will emerge as investigators examine the suspected network and the evidence recovered from the accused. The arrests and recovery have prompted authorities to closely examine possible threats to public safety in the city. Police said firm action would be taken against attempts to disturb peace and public order, while the investigation continues into the alleged conspiracy and the intended use of the recovered explosives.
